Sorts Of Paint Coatings



When it involves paint finishes, there are 5 primary kinds you must learn about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ind offers a certain purpose and can considerably influence the look of your space.

Eggshell coatings use a small luster, offering even more durability while still being forgiving on flaws. They're ideal for living rooms or rooms.

Satin coatings are prominent for their soft luster, making them functional for various applications, including bathroom and kitchens. They're simpler to tidy than level or eggshell finishes, making them functional for high-traffic locations.

Semi-gloss finishes give a recognizable luster, which works well for trim, moldings, and closets. They're very resilient and easy to clean down, best for spaces prone to wetness.

Finally, gloss coatings have a reflective, glossy surface area, making them appropriate for accent pieces or furniture.

Comprehending these sorts of paint finishes will aid you make informed decisions for your following painting job.

Characteristics of Each Finish



Each type of paint surface has distinctive qualities that influence not just the appearance however likewise the functionality of your walls and surfaces.

For example, flat coatings supply a matte look, making them fantastic for concealing imperfections. However, they're not the very best selection for high-traffic areas considering that they're more challenging to cleanse.



On the other hand, eggshell finishes offer a mild sheen, striking a balance between durability and appearances. They're extra washable than flat coatings, making them excellent for living spaces and rooms.

Semi-gloss coatings are a lot more reflective and resilient, best for trim, moldings, and kitchen cabinetry, where you desire both style and convenience of cleaning.

Lastly, high-gloss finishes supply a glossy, polished look, however they can emphasize flaws. They're superb for accent items or furniture however might not appropriate for big wall surface areas.

Recognizing these qualities assists you make educated choices for your paint tasks.

Choosing the Right Finish



Selecting the appropriate paint finish can be a game changer in your house's visual and capability. To make the best selection, think about the area's purpose and the degree of sturdiness you require.

For high-traffic areas like corridors or kitchen areas, choose a satin or semi-gloss finish; these are a lot more resistant to spots and simple to clean.

If you're painting a room or a living room, a flat or eggshell coating might be the way to go. These finishes give a softer appearance and can hide flaws well, producing a comfy atmosphere.

Don't ignore lighting, either. Glossy surfaces can reflect light, making a little space feel larger, while matte finishes soak up light, adding warmth.

Last but not least, think of maintenance. Glossy finishes call for more normal upkeep to keep their sparkle, while matte finishes might require touch-ups more often due to scuffs.
